Essential Job Functions:
• Develops expertise in manufacturing processes. Understands process capabilities through data analysis and in depth understanding of the products.
• Analyzes and optimizes production processes to ensure safety while maximizing overall equipment effectiveness in cost effective means while driving to achieve world-class quality levels.
• Provides technical support in the injection molding department.
o Troubleshooting ability of existing tools
o Assure all new jobs are production ready before the start of production.
o Performs material and tooling modification samples.
o Implements and may conduct training of Process Technicians.
• Provide cycle time/ press tonnage requirements in the quote process, makes recommendations for tooling modifications.
• Establishes, optimizes, and troubleshoots molding processes.
• Performs new mold sample using Scientific Molding Methods
• Performs material evaluations and trials.
• Identifies and implements cost reductions.
• Provides technical information and assistance in maintaining production machines and equipment.
• Assists with training and mentoring molding support staff.
• Monitor's performance of equipment, machines and tools and corrects equipment problems or process parameters that produce non-conforming products, low yields, or product quality.
• Interfaces with Program Management, Quality, Manufacturing and Engineering to solve problems, improve manufacturability, and implement continual improvement.
